Security Worries Addressed



Resolving safety and security worry about cold laser therapy includes recognizing the marginal threats related to this non-invasive therapy. The primary risk associated with cold laser therapy is the possibility for eye damages if the laser is routed into the eyes. To alleviate this threat, both the person and the practitioner need to put on safety eyeglasses throughout the treatment.

Additionally, it's important to make sure that the laser is utilized at the right strength and period to prevent any type of unfavorable effects on the skin or underlying cells. When undergoing cold laser treatment, it's essential to connect freely with your healthcare provider about any kind of pre-existing eye conditions or medications that might impact your eye health and wellness.

Efficiency Debunked



In spite of typical ideas, it is very important to critically analyze the efficiency of cold laser treatment for numerous conditions. While some proponents proclaim cold laser treatment as a magic bullet for every little thing from chronic pain to hair regrowth, the fact is more nuanced. Research study on the efficacy of cold laser therapy has actually produced blended results.

As an example, researches on its performance in treating bone and joint conditions like arthritis or sporting activities injuries have actually shown both positive and undetermined outcomes.

Additionally, cold laser treatment may not be equally efficient for everybody. Factors such as the details condition being treated, the person's reaction to the treatment, and the frequency of treatments can all play a role in identifying its performance.

It's essential to come close to cold laser treatment with sensible expectations and an understanding that it may not always give the desired results. Consulting with a health care expert to discuss the possible advantages and limitations of cold laser treatment for your certain problem is critical in making an educated choice regarding its usage.
